<分区>
要求提供代码的问题必须表现出对所解决问题的最低限度理解。包括尝试过的解决方案、为什么它们不起作用,以及预期结果。另请参阅:Stack Overflow question checklist
关闭 9 年前。
标签 javascript css
<分区>
要求提供代码的问题必须表现出对所解决问题的最低限度理解。包括尝试过的解决方案、为什么它们不起作用,以及预期结果。另请参阅:Stack Overflow question checklist
关闭 9 年前。
我怎样才能添加一个 css 规则,例如
for (i to 10)
.left= .left + 150
我试过类似的东西,但我不工作
$(this).after("'style='left:'+1500+'px'");
最佳答案
这应该可行,但看起来您正在寻找动画。您可以查看演示 here ,但是 for
循环运行得很快,您甚至看不到效果。
JQuery 有 .animate() , 可能值得检查。
var le = 150;
for (var i=0; i < 10; i++)
{
le += 150;
$(this).css('left', le);
}
关于javascript - 使用 javascript 添加到 css,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/17735495/
相关文章:
python - 复制 Jupyter Notebook Pandas 数据框 HTML 打印输出
javascript - Google Shared Contacts API 更新公司范围内的联系人目录
javascript - 未捕获的语法错误 : Unexpected token import - Reactjs
javascript - AngularJS + CSS : best practice for a live preview?
javascript - Jquery - 使用 promise API
javascript - 使用 JavaScript 在 if 语句中设置变量抛出错误(已声明)
javascript - 如何实现像 "Horizontal Scrolling Navigation Bar"这样的分页?